Key Responsibilities of the Field Safety Manager:
- Conduct comprehensive field safety inspections across construction and solar installation sites.
- Lead engaging Toolbox Talks and site-specific safety meetings addressing present conditions and potential hazards.
- Participate in weekly planning meetings to evaluate upcoming safety needs and allocate resources effectively.
- Deliver thorough new hire safety orientations and maintain complete and compliant documentation.
- Oversee vehicle and trailer registration, insurance, and compliance requirements.
- Maintain accurate safety logs, calibration schedules, inspection records, and related documentation.
- Train field teams on confined space entry, fall protection, PPE standards, and other essential safety topics.
- Develop and update Job Safety Analyses (JSAs) and Emergency Response Plans.
- Ensure company-wide compliance with OSHA, NFPA, and other applicable industry regulations.
- Collaborate with HR on incident reporting, workers’ compensation processes, and insurance claims.
- Provide coaching and leadership to reinforce accountability and open communication throughout the organization.
- Serve as the company representative during OSHA, DEM, Fire Department, and additional regulatory inspections.
Qualifications of the Field Safety Manager:
- 4 years of experience in safety management within construction or renewable energy environments.
- Demonstrated ability to perform audits, develop safety programs, and lead engaging, effective training sessions.
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to manage complex or sensitive conversations.
- Highly organized and detail-oriented, capable of coordinating safety efforts across multiple active job sites.
- Strong sense of urgency, ownership, and commitment to maintaining safe, compliant work environments.
- Solid understanding of OSHA, NFPA, and other relevant safety regulations.
